  • Patent number: 5315116
    Abstract: An infrared cold shield comprises a side wall, a top wall and at least one baffle extending across the interior of the cold shield. The top wall and baffles comprise aligned apertures. The cold shield is preferably made by securing one or more metal foil disks and aluminum mandrel segments in an alternating stacked arrangement wherein the outer edges of the metal foil disks are exposed. The assembly is then electroplated to deposit a layer of metal over the side surfaces of the mandrel segments and to capture and bond with the exposed edges of the metal foil sections. The mandrel segments are then dissolved.

  • Patent number: 4447176
    Abstract: Apparatus for facilitating the removal and replacement of a standard mortice cylinder or mortice thumbturn, the invention provides template structure which allows a mortice lock to be drilled in order to cut away the set screw or cylinder yoke holding the cylinder in the door or other structure in which the lock is installed, the lock then being removed by separate structure. The present template particularly allows drilling of a mortice lock or similar locking apparatus with minimal damage to the lock face and without damage to the keyway, the expensive keyway thus being reusable.

  • Patent number: 4446763
    Abstract: Apparatus for removing and replacing a standard mortice cylinder or mortice thumbturn lock, the invention includes particular wrench structures for removing a mortice lock which has been drilled in order to cut away the set screw or cylinder yoke holding the cylinder in the door or other structures in which the lock is installed. The present wrench structures are also useful for removal of the mortice cylinder when the threads of the cylinder are crossed, when the cylinder is corroded, or when the screw head is broken. The present structures particularly allow removal and installation of mortice locks and similar locking apparatus with minimal damage to the lock face and without damage to the keyway, the expensive keyway thus being reuseable.

  • Patent number: 4379576
    Abstract: Apparatus for securing sliding closures such as patio doors, the invention includes two cooperating structural elements carried one each by the respective sliding closures and which either allow or prevent relative movement between the closures. A first structural element carried by one of the closures is substantially disposed within the usual recess defined by the mating of a glass member with framing structure. A second structural element is pivotally mounted on an edge surface of framing structure of the other of the closures oppositely to and in alignment with the first structural element, the second structural element being pivoted into cooperating position relative to the first structural element to block relative sliding movement of the closures.

  • Patent number: 4309140
    Abstract: A threaded bolt has two elongated shank parts, the adjoining part ends having mating, stepped shapes. The shank parts when held and rotated in unison can be threaded in a piece such as a nut, but when not so held will frictionally bind in the threads of the piece. A keyway is provided through the shank parts to receive a key for rotating the parts in unison, preventing relative rotational movement therebetween, so that the nut and shank parts may be freely threadingly rotated in the aforesaid piece.

  • Patent number: 4307983
    Abstract: An apparatus for cutting away outer portions of the housing of a lock assembly in order to "pull" the lock assembly and gain entry into a safety deposit box or into an enclosure locked with a cam or similar lock, the invention allows entry into a locked enclosure with a minimum of damage to the lock. The apparatus comprises an annular guide member which fits about a safety deposit box lock or cam lock to position an annular cutting element relative to the lock so that a portion of the lock housing can be cut away to allow subsequent opening of the safety deposit box door. The annular cutting element extends through a central opening formed in the guide member and rotates within this opening, the depth of cut being controlled by a post member disposed internally of the cutting element.

  • Patent number: 4261093
    Abstract: A tool and method for cutting the housing of a lock assembly for gaining legitimate entry into a locked enclosure, the housing including an annular flange portion and receiving a lock mechanism having a lock trunnion. The trunnion is provided with a key-receiving slot and the lock mechanism is otherwise conventional.The tool includes a blade for cutting the flange off said housing. An elongated pilot key element is provided with a journal mounted for rotation relative to said blade about the axis of rotation of the latter. The key element is disposed radially within the rotational path of the blade and is adapted to be received by the slot within the trunnion to serve as a locator for the blade. By reason of the journal connection between the key element and the blade, the key element serves as a rotational guide for the blade which causes the latter to follow a given circular path in cutting the aforesaid flange from the housing when the key element is inserted in the trunnion slot.
